今日费率

区块链的区块结构解析

区块链的区块结构解析

分类:今日费率 大小:未知 热度:956 点评:0
发布:
支持:
关键词:

应用介绍

区块链由多个区块构成,每个区块包含了一定数量的交易记录,这些交易记录通过加密算法被验证并链接到前一个区块,形成了一个去中心化的、不可篡改的分布式账本。每个区块包含了区块头和区块体两部分,其中区块头包含了前一个区块的哈希值、时间戳等信息,而区块体则包含了被验证的交易记录。这些区块按照生成的时间顺序连接在一起,形成了区块链。区块链由包含交易记录的区块构成,区块之间通过加密算法链接,形成去中心化、不可篡改的分布式账本,每个区块包含区块头和区块体两部分。

本文目录导读:

  1. 区块链概述
  2. 区块的构成
  3. 区块类型及其特点

区块链技术作为近年来新兴的一种分布式数据存储技术,已经引起了全球范围内的广泛关注,其核心构成部分——区块,是区块链技术中的重要基础元素,本文将详细探讨区块链的区块构成,包括区块的结构、生成过程以及其在整个区块链系统中的作用。

区块链概述

区块链是一种基于去中心化、分布式、不可篡改和高度安全特性的数据结构与数据库,它通过将数据按照一定的规则存储在多个相互连接的区块中,形成一个连续的数据链条,这些特性使得区块链技术在金融、供应链管理、物联网等领域具有广泛的应用前景。

区块的构成

(一)区块结构

一个典型的区块链区块主要由以下几个部分组成:

区块链的区块构成

1、区块头(Block Header):包含当前区块的主要信息,如时间戳、版本号、父区块哈希值等,区块头还包含Merkle根哈希值,用于验证该区块内所有交易信息的完整性和有效性。

2、交易列表(Transaction List):包含该区块内所有交易的信息,这些交易信息在区块链系统中代表着价值转移或数据变更等操作。

3、随机数(Nonce):用于挖矿过程中的随机数,用于证明工作量(Proof of Work)或权益证明(Proof of Stake),随着挖矿难度的增加,矿工需要通过不断调整随机数来求解满足特定条件的数值,从而验证交易并生成新的区块。

(二)区块生成过程

区块链的区块构成

新区块的生成主要依赖于区块链网络中的矿工节点,当网络中的交易数量达到一定阈值时,矿工节点会将这些交易打包成一个新的区块,并通过工作量证明或权益证明的方式验证该区块的有效性,一旦验证成功,新区块将被添加到区块链上,成为链上的一部分,新区块的生成过程保证了区块链系统的去中心化、安全性和不可篡改性。

(三)区块在区块链系统中的作用

区块在区块链系统中扮演着至关重要的角色,区块是存储交易信息的基本单位,通过将交易信息打包成区块,实现了数据的快速传播和验证,区块的生成过程保证了区块链的去中心化和安全性,矿工节点通过竞争生成新区块,确保了系统的去中心化特性;而工作量证明或权益证明机制则保证了系统的安全性,防止了恶意攻击和篡改,区块链上的每个区块都是按照时间顺序链接在一起的,形成了一个不可篡改的数据链条,这种特性使得区块链系统在数据溯源、防伪等方面具有独特优势。

区块类型及其特点

根据功能和用途的不同,区块链中的区块主要分为以下几种类型:

区块链的区块构成

(一)普通区块(Normal Block):包含常见的交易信息,通过工作量证明或权益证明验证并添加到区块链上,普通区块是区块链中最常见的区块类型。

(二)挖矿区块(Mining Block):用于存储挖矿奖励信息和挖矿相关的交易数据,挖矿区块的生成标志着新的时间段开始,并触发挖矿奖励的发放,挖矿区块的数量相对较少,但其对于激励矿工参与网络维护具有重要意义,随着挖矿难度的增加和奖励的递减,挖矿区块的数量将逐渐减少,未来随着技术的发展和激励机制的变化,挖矿区块的形式和功能可能会发生变化,随着权益证明机制的普及和发展,挖矿区块可能会逐渐演变为权益证明相关的区块类型等,这些变化将使得区块链系统更加灵活多样以适应不同场景的需求和挑战,总之随着区块链技术的不断发展和完善各种新型的应用场景和需求将不断涌现和发展从而推动区块链技术的不断创新和进步为人类社会带来更多的价值和便利,五、结论综上所述区块链技术作为一种新兴分布式数据存储技术已经引起了全球范围内的广泛关注其核心技术之一——区块构成是区块链技术中的重要基础元素之一本文详细探讨了区块链的区块构成包括区块的结构生成过程以及在整个区块链系统中的作用同时介绍了不同类型的区块及其特点相信随着技术的不断进步和应用场景的不断拓展区块链技术将在更多领域得到广泛应用为人类社会的数字化进程带来更多的便利和价值四、未来展望随着技术的不断进步和应用场景的不断拓展未来区块链技术将不断发展和创新其应用领域也将越来越广泛除了金融领域外还将拓展到供应链管理物联网医疗健康等领域同时随着越来越多的企业和机构参与到区块链技术的研究和应用中来将推动区块链技术的标准化和规范化发展从而更好地保护用户隐私和数据安全总之未来区块链技术将继续保持快速发展和创新态势为人类社会带来更多的价值和便利参考文献【可根据实际情况撰写】

相关应用